Jimmy Osmond Announces New Branson Variety Show For Fall Season

Jimmy Osmond will produce and host a new variety show called “Jimmy Osmond’s AMERICAN JUKEBOX SHOW.” The venue will be the “new” American Juke Box Theatre, the “old” Legends In Concerts Theatre,” at 3600 West Highway 76 Boulevard in Branson, Missouri. It should be noted that this is an important distinction because the “new” Legends In Concert Theatre” is located in the “old” “Osmond Family Theatre.

The show will be hosted by Jimmy Osmond who will also be singing in the show. “Like all our shows, it will be ever changing and feature specialty acts from all over the world,” said Jimmy Osmond. “It’s a little bit country, a little bit rock “n” roll and a whole lot of family fun.”

The show is billed as celebrating “America’s greatest music from the 40’s to the present day.” Babette Young, a former “Branson All American Entertainment Awards Female Vocalist of the Year” winner and the Flashback Singers and Dancers will provide “a fast paced musical tour up and down memory lane” with “golden oldies and the sounds of today.”

The popular husband-and-wife magicians, Dave and Denise Hamner, who starred in Branson City Lights/All Star Revue at the Remington Theatre in 1997-99 and the in “Magic of the Night” in 2000 will be featured in the show. The “Hamners” are known for their network television appearances, spectacular illusions such as “The New Metamorphosis” and “Vertigo” and their spectacular, one-of-a-kind, exotic bird magic act. “Dave and Denise Hamner will bring a fantastic element of magic and intrigue to our stage,” said Osmond.

Jimmy Osmond’s American Jukebox Show is scheduled to run September 6-December 14, 2002, Monday through Saturday at 7:00 PM with additional 3:00 PM Matinees scheduled for November and December. For off line information or tickets or call 1-888-493-1222 or 417-336-6100.
